                            Ghosts, nightmares and dead ends...
One---  I ordered one more Bloody Mary from my one arm bartender. He is the best bartender in Texas. His drinks, like ambrosia for the sleeping mind. I told him. You are the greatest and he would tell me. Johnnie, drink less, dance more. Seek a pretty Texas gal, laugh and sing tonight. No-one wants a crying man.
Pretty Abigail, a Texas beauty wearing short dress, tank top and cowboy boots asked me. Are you writing and drinking tonight? Or brave enough to waltz with me tonight. I looked into her wild eyes, I adored her beautiful face and I told her. You make me smile dear Abigail. If you allow me to join you in the dance with you. I would be honored. She smiled and she told me. Ghosts, nightmares and dead ends must be erased by the Texas sun, the Texas two-step and kisses. Today is a fresh night and you and I.
We will dance, we will drink and we will become like the wild horses. We will run freely to the open range. Unafraid of the ending. I told her. Thank you dear beautiful Abigail.
Two---  The saddest gal in the dance hall came to me. I was drinking alone and wishing to be in a better place. I turned and I saw the sadness in her eyes. She told me. I had a bad days, lost a family member. I need some crazy and I know you are the craziest. Please take me anywhere. Maybe you and I can return to the Texas sea. Drink and dance, till we cannot. Remember when I danced in my panties and bra last Summer by the ocean. Was the best day I had that Summer. Take me to the sea, please Johnnie. I told her. My Dodge truck had a filled tank of gas, I have a three day weekend and no place to be. I have too much money and your wish, would be my pleasure dear Abigail. She smiled and she held me. She whispered. Thank you Johnnie.
